2013 Ford Shelby GT500 Trinity 5 8 V8
|
Increased cylinder pressures in the 5.8 required new, harder head bolts to maintain the clamping load on the cylinder head gasket. They reduce head lift an extra 6 to 7 microns. Still, the 5.8 head lifts more than the 5.4, so an upgraded MLS head gasket from Federal Mogul was required. The 5.4 gasket uses three active and one inert layer; the 5.8 gasket adds an extra active layer, the better to remain in simultaneous contact with block and head when high combustion loads are doing their best to separate them.
